The Rochester Red Wings of the International League ended the 1960 season with a record of 81 wins and 73 losses, finishing third in the IL.

The Red Wings scored 670 runs and allowed 641 runs. Leon Wagner and Jim Frey led Rochester with 16 home runs apiece., while Billy Harrell, Wally Shannon and Gene Oliver each walloped 15 or more also. Billy Harrell drove in 78 runs. Jim Frey topped all regular hitters by connecting at a .317 clip. Willard Schmidt and Bobby Tiefenauer paced the squad with 11 wins each, and Cal Browning recorded a 3.5 ERA, best among qualifying pitchers.

Members of the 1960 Rochester Red Wings who played in Major League Baseball during their careers were Frank Barnes, Cal Browning, Jerry Buchek, Ellis Burton, Chris Cannizzaro, Duke Carmel, Jim Donohue, Luke Easter, Bob Gibson, John Glenn, Julio Gotay, Billy Harrell, Jim Hickman, Tom Hurd, Charlie James, Ray Katt, Bob Keegan, Bob Milliken, Jim O'Rourke, Gene Oliver, Del Rice, Dave Ricketts, Dick Ricketts, Ray Sadecki, Bob Sadowski, Bob Sadowski, Willard Schmidt, Wally Shannon, Dean Stone, Bobby Tiefenauer, Leon Wagner and Ray Washburn.

Clyde King served as manager.
